Selecting all is most useful when you're trying to work with a bunch of files at once, or perhaps to grab everything you've just typed and re-use it elsewhere. If you click any point on a page, you'll select every element, including images and other formatting. If you're typing in a textbox in Chrome, for example, this shortcut will select all the text you've typed. To select everything in the current space, use Ctrl + A. Remember that no two keyboards are the same some laptop keyboards may have Function (FN) keys that perform their own functions on the F1-F12 keys.Left, Right, Up, and Down refer to the arrow keys.We'll make a note when this applies to a shortcut. For example, Space will jump down a set amount on a web page, so Shift + Space will move back up that same amount.
